The Samuel Bullock House, or the Dr Joshua DeVries House, is a historic cottage in Fremont, Nebraska. It was built in 1869, and designed in the Greek Revival architectural style . The Fremont culture, named from sites near the Fremont River in Utah, lived in what is now north and western Utah and parts of Nevada, Idaho and Colorado from approximately 600 to 1300 AD. Diamond Foundry was founded in 2012 by Martin Roscheisen and Jeremy Scholz. The building was built in 1915 as a Carnegie library, named the Eagle Rock Carnegie Library. [3] The city of Eagle Rock was annexed to Los Angeles in 1923. The library was rebuilt in 1927, [3] and became the Eagle Rock Branch Library in the Los Angeles Public Library system.
